BGC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review

316 of the 7,592 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in BGC Group (BGC)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$2.64B — up 2.9% from $2.57B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 68 funds opened new BGC positions and 48 closed out — a net gain of 20 holders — while 105 added to existing stakes and 97 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Private Management Group, opening a new position worth an estimated $27.5M. The largest seller was No Street GP LP, exiting entirely with an estimated $13.1M sold.
